Pansion Bencun
Providing air-conditioned rooms with free Wi-Fi and free parking, Pansion Bencun is about 1 km from the Church of St. James in the centre of Međugorje. Apparition Hill and the Križevac Hill are both within a 2 km radius from the property. Each room at the Bencun has a private bathroom with shower. The staff offers airport transfer services upon your previous request. Međugorje Bus Station is 1 km away. The town of Mostar with its UNESCO-protected Old Bridge and an airport is at a distance of 25 km.

What to see in Međugorje
Međugorje (AFI: ['Mɛdʑu, ɡɔːrjɛ], pronounced /méyugorie /) is a town of the southwestern part of Bosnia and Herzegovina, in the canton of Herzegovina-Neretva, located at 165 m s. n. m. and about 25 km southwest of Mostar and near the border with Croatia. It has a population of approximately 4,000 inhabitants, of the most part and a soft Mediterranean climate.
In this town, the Virgin Mary, under the invocation of the Queen of Peace, would have appeared daily since June 24, 1981 to six young Croats.
Medjugorje has two large hills, Mount Križevac and Monte Podbrdo, today called "Colina de las Apparitions", was the place of the first alleged Marian appearances.
